Newcastle United Secures Vital Win Amid Injury Concerns

An essential victory for Newcastle United came with its share of concerns as Bruno Guimaraes was substituted late in the match against Tottenham Hotspur due to a potential injury. The Brazilian midfielder, who had only recently returned from an ankle injury, may now be facing another setback, this time involving his hamstring.

A Turning Point for Newcastle

Newcastle’s impressive 2-1 win at Tottenham ended a frustrating four-match winless streak in the Premier League. Goals from Malick Thiaw and Jacob Ramsey not only secured three crucial points but also lifted the team into the top half of the table, surpassing their local rivals, Sunderland. This victory also places Tottenham perilously close to the relegation zone, with only five points separating them from the bottom three.

However, the match was overshadowed by the late withdrawal of Guimaraes. In the closing moments, he appeared to be in distress, leading to his replacement by Lewis Hall after medical staff assessed his condition. Eddie Howe, Newcastle’s manager, expressed concern about the situation, noting Guimaraes’s discomfort and uncertainty about the nature of the injury.

Manager’s Insights on the Injury

In a post-match statement, Howe indicated that Guimaraes had never previously experienced hamstring issues, raising questions about whether the problem was cramps or something more serious. He maintained a cautious optimism, acknowledging the need for further evaluation while emphasizing the importance of remaining positive.

Despite the injury scare, Howe was eager to highlight the team’s performance. The players demonstrated a remarkable response, inspiring one another and showcasing one of their strongest displays of the season. The win was especially significant for the traveling supporters, whose unwavering backing had not gone unnoticed by the players and coaching staff.

Celebrating with the Fans

Howe noted that the victory allowed the players to reconnect with their fans, many of whom had traveled considerable distances to support the team. He remarked on the special bond between the squad and the supporters, underscoring the importance of delivering results that honor their loyalty.

Looking ahead, Newcastle will face Aston Villa in the fourth round of the FA Cup, with hopes of building on their recent momentum. As they navigate the challenges of the season, the status of Guimaraes will be a crucial factor in their ambitions, underscoring the delicate balance between performance and player fitness in the high-stakes world of Premier League football.
